Foundation Crack Repair in Wayzata, MN
Foundation crack repair services address issues where cracks develop in the concrete or masonry of a building’s foundation. These repairs are essential for maintaining structural integrity and preventing further damage. Projects typically involve sealing or filling cracks caused by settling, shifting, or other soil-related factors, and may include additional stabilization measures if necessary. Property owners often want to understand the types of cracks that indicate a serious problem, the methods used for repair, and how to determine if their foundation needs attention to avoid costly repairs in the future.
Before requesting foundation crack repair, homeowners should assess the size, location, and pattern of cracks, noting whether they are vertical, horizontal, or diagonal. It’s also helpful to consider if cracks are widening or accompanied by other signs such as uneven floors, sticking doors, or gaps around windows. Understanding these details can assist property owners in communicating their concerns clearly and ensuring that the appropriate repair approach is selected to address the specific condition of their foundation.

Foundation Crack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ious problems?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; hairline or minor cracks are common and often harmless.
How are foundation cracks rep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ks, installing reinforcement, or underpinning to stabilize the foundation.
When should property owners seek repair services? Cracks that widen, change in appearance, or are accompanied by other signs of settling should be evaluated promptly.
